Key Takeaways Circuit breakers are essential devices that protect electrical circuits from overcurrent and short circuits, providing manual or automatic reset capabilities for enhanced convenience and safety. Auto reclosers offer advanced functionality by automatically resetting and restoring power after temporary faults, significantly reducing downtime in electrical systems. The key difference between the two lies in their applications; circuit breakers typically require manual resetting and are used in various settings, whereas auto reclosers are suited for critical scenarios that demand continuous service and can operate in multiple voltage configurations. What is an Circuit Breaker? A circuit breaker is a crucial device in any electrical system, designed to protect electrical circuits from damage caused by overcurrent or short circuits. When an electrical fault occurs, the circuit breaker interrupts the flow of electricity, preventing potential hazards like fires or equipment damage. Unlike fuses that need replacing after a single use, circuit breakers can be reset, either manually or automatically, making them more convenient and durable for overcurrent protection. Key Features of Circuit Breakers: Protection: Circuit breakers safeguard electrical systems by stopping electricity flow during faults. Resettable: Unlike fuses, circuit breakers can be reset, saving time and resources. Versatile Applications: Used in homes, businesses, and industrial settings, circuit breakers are essential for safety.
